A Special Delivery Indeed!

What is a SIGN nail? A special instrument that can be used to fix a fractured bone without the need for intra-operative x-ray.
Developed by an American physician and Vietnam war veteran who recognized a need for more efficient trauma care in less fortunate areas of the world, thousands of these nails have been supplied all over the globe by different charitable organizations.
These nails allow surgeons to do an effective procedure without expensive and often inaccessible equipment, allowing folks to live a productive life without long-term disabilities.
CAMTA has been involved in the SIGN nail program for 15 years and has brought hundreds of them to Ecuador. In this time, CAMTA surgeons have met with surgeons in Quenca, Loha and Babahoyo to deliver the equipment and learn a few tricks along the way!
